DR BANNOR DEMANDS CLARITY FROM FINANCE MINISTER ON $500M OIL PALM DEVELOPMENT FINANCE FACILITY

Development economist and spokesperson for the New Patriotic Party (NPP) Committee on Finance and Economy, Dr. Frank Bannor, has called on the Minister for Finance to clarify discrepancies regarding the $500 million Oil Palm Development Finance Facility in the mid-year budget review.

Presenting an economic analysis of the mid-year performance statement in Accra, the GIMPA lecturer highlighted that while the initial budget allocated 6.9 billion cedi to the oil palm initiative and 828 million cedi to agricultural enclave roads, the review reclassified these projects under dollar-denominated facilities totaling over $1 billion without explaining how the figures reconcile with original cedi allocations.

Dr. Bannor emphasized that the Ministry of Finance must publish consolidated accounting tables showing actual cedi disbursements and confirm whether these multi-million-dollar funds replace or supplement the original statutory allocations.

He stressed that transparent reporting on major agricultural financing instruments remains vital for maintaining public confidence, ensuring fiscal accountability, and tracking capital delivery to target sectors across the country.
